Augmenting Residential AC Electric Water Heating with Dedicated Direct-to-Element DC Solar Photovoltaic DOI Creative Commons

Daniel Pfister,

Arnold Rix, M.J. Booysen

et al.

Energies, Journal Year: 2025, Volume and Issue: 18(4), P. 792 - 792

Published: Feb. 8, 2025

Residential water heating represents one of the most energy-intensive household applications, particularly in South Africa, where immersed resistive element dominates. Solar photovoltaic systems provide a promising solution for augmenting grid-based electrical heaters, offering energy cost savings and environmental benefits. This study evaluates novel approach to integrate solar directly into heater without using inverters. Using combination field experiments simulation, four strategies were assessed, namely: “grid only”, “solar medium”, heavy”, timer”. Metrics such as augmentation ratio, utilization, cold event frequency analyzed different seasons real-world simulated usage profiles. Results demonstrate significant grid reductions through augmentation, warmer seasons. However, effectiveness varies, with increased utilization often correlated higher events. A hybrid seasonal strategy is proposed optimize while maintaining user comfort. work highlights potential direct DC integration cost-effective sustainable enhancement residential heating.
